In a surprising turn of events, Sophie Cunningham, the star of the Indiana Fever basketball team, made a guest appearance as an octagon girl at UFC 329. This unexpected role shift caught everyone's attention, especially since there was no prior announcement.
The Spontaneous Octagon Girl
As the co-main event of Paddy Pimblett vs. Benoit Saint Denis commenced, Cunningham gracefully entered the arena, carrying a 'Round 1' sign. Her presence was a delightful surprise, and she seamlessly joined the other octagon girls as the fight began.
What's intriguing is that this opportunity arose spontaneously. UFC CEO Dana White revealed at the post-fight press conference that Cunningham was hired just minutes before her appearance. He shared, "I love Sophie Cunningham. We've created a relationship, and she was here tonight. When she walked in, she expressed her desire to walk around the octagon, and we made it happen. She's fun."
Cunningham's Journey
Cunningham's journey to the octagon is an interesting one. Known for her tough and protective nature on the basketball court, she gained notoriety as the "enforcer" after avenging a dirty move on her teammate Caitlin Clark.
